What is Amalfi town known for?

History buffs, foodies, and sun-worshippers will all get their fill in Amalfi. The area is known for its distinctive architecture, crystal blue waters, and local delicacies. Paper has been made here for centuries and can be purchased in local shops.

How do people dress in Positano Italy?

Anything goes in Positano, but if you want to be one with the Italians, casual is the way to go. We went to a few nicer restaurants where people were dressed up more, but for the most part, light linens, maxi dresses with flats and casual outfits are most fitting for this gorgeous beach town.

What is Amalfi Coast fashion?

Amalfi Coast Clothing Style You’ll find the Amalfi Coast to be sophisticated, yet with a relaxed and effortless feel. Silhouettes tend more towards comfort, rather than structure. Color palettes tend to be vibrant and upbeat, rather than the muted color stories often seen in the city.

Is food expensive in Amalfi Coast?

While meal prices in Amalfi can vary, the average cost of food in Amalfi is €50 per day. Based on the spending habits of previous travelers, when dining out an average meal in Amalfi should cost around €20 per person. Breakfast prices are usually a little cheaper than lunch or dinner.

What is the Amalfi Coast famous for?

The Amalfi Coast is famous for having invented the “hippy-chic” style: a sophisticated, Mediterranean version of the apparel worn by the flower power generation, characterized by brightly colored cotton or linen blouses, head scarves, and sarongs and flat, handmade sandals, which were inspired by the footwear first made on the island of Capri.

Where to buy paper in Amalfi?

Amalfi is famous, above all, for its handmade paper: a vast selection of which can be found in the Cartiere Amatruda. At the Scuderie del Duca you can purchase not only paper, but also wax, ink and antique and modern prints.
